It consists of small centrilobular nodules of soft-tissue attenuation connected to multiple branching linear structures of similar caliber that originate from a single stalk. It represents dilated and impacted mucus or pus-filled centrilobular bronchioles. Tree-in-bud refers to small airway at the bronchiole level involvement of lesions resulting in expansion of the airway and infiltration of pathological substances into the tube cavities which manifests as nodular shadows of diameter of 24 mm and branch line shadows connected with these nodules in thin layer CT which look like tree-in-buds. Tree-in-bud sign refers to the condition in which small centrilobular nodules less than 10 mm in diameter are associated with centrilobular branching nodular structures 1 Fig. Due to the three-dimensional structure of the secondary pulmonary lobule imaging by thin-section CT may not reveal the tree-in-bud or centrilobular branching lesions to their full extent but more commonly as nodular lesions.

Tree in bud opacification refers to a sign on chest CT where small centrilobular nodules and corresponding small branches simulate the appearance of the end of a branch belonging to a tree that is in bud.
